6h Crypto Recap: XRP, Bitcoin, RLUSD, Stablecoins, VC—What’s Next
#XRP drew fresh attention as US lawmakers advanced the #Clarity_Act timeline toward a key July date. The discussion centered on how clearer rules could reshape how crypto tokens are treated. 🧾
#Ripple was linked to new Japan-focused stablecoin chatter through a partnership narrative involving #SBI. The focus was on a potential #RLUSD-related rollout pathway and local oversight expectations.
#Bitcoin ATM operators faced renewed scrutiny after warnings tied to scams in San Antonio. The reports emphasized consumer risk and how fraud patterns are evolving. ⚠️
#Bitcoin security debates resurfaced around long-term network resilience and how halvings affect incentives. The coverage focused on whether fee markets can sustain security over time.
#Crypto venture activity was described as narrowing as investor participation hit a 6-year low. The theme was fewer active participants and tighter deal flow for startups.
#Kalshi was highlighted for a World Cup-related partnership push in prediction markets. The coverage framed it as a bid to expand mainstream event-driven trading.
#Brad_Garlinghouse publicly challenged a debt-driven corporate crypto strategy model associated with #Bitcoin accumulation. The debate centered on balance-sheet risk and sustainability.
#Stablecoins were framed as a growing competitive pressure on community banks, with emphasis on rural deposits. The narrative focused on how digital dollars could shift local funding dynamics.
